Transaction acd1002c63791ebfd8121d717dd8bef199aa3225178d436f0ae3b9030cb96e16
1 Input
1 Output
-
acd1002c63791ebfd8121d717dd8bef199aa3225178d436f0ae3b9030cb96e16:0
- value
- 15597457
- script pubkey
- OP_0 OP_PUSHBYTES_20 1a8e24a4c629b3ded0a57fd7036d3dfcab555cab
- address
- bc1qr28zffxx9xeaa5990ltsxmfalj442h9tu80r25